Released in 1981, Looker is a thriller and science fiction film directed by Michael Crichton, running about 94 minutes. “If Looks Could Kill...” — that tagline sets the tone.
What it’s about. Plastic surgeon Larry Roberts performs a series of minor alterations on a group of models who are seeking perfection. The operations are a resounding success. But when someone starts killing his beautiful patients, Dr. Roberts becomes suspicious and starts investigating. What he uncovers are the mysterious - and perhaps murderous - activities of a high-tech computer company called Digital Matrix.
Who’s in it. Looker stars Albert Finney as Dr. Larry Roberts, James Coburn as John Reston, Susan Dey as Cindy Fairmont and Leigh Taylor-Young as Jennifer Long, among others.
How it landed. With an audience score of 6.0/10, Looker has drawn a solid, mixed-to-positive response. It went on to earn $3.3M at the box office.
